5 DIY Canoe Upgrades To Try This Weekend

Image
  Canoe designs change over time. Modifications may be required due to wear, different paddle conditions, or shifting needs. However, there are many DIY canoe modifications anyone can do. Many paddlers mistakenly believe that modifications are the responsibility of experienced canoe builders. Try these out to improve the comfort, functionality, and appearance of your canoe. Yoke to be replaced If you plan to go on an expedition, you need a comfortable and well-placed yoke.  Installing a new one takes less than an hour. Start by finding a yoke that fits snugly around your neck and shoulders. Gouging, sanding,, and varnishing can deepen the yoke shell if the shoulders are bony. Remove the fasteners and the existing yoke will come off. Your new yoke will come sooner than it should. Cut the ends a little longer and adjust as needed to align with the center point of the old one. 2. Improve the seating Installing a new canoe seat requires 30-40 minutes of adjustment.
